Not going away for spring break? No need to worry; there are still plenty of things to keep you entertained over the week. If you are staying in West Chester over break, stop by Fennario on North Church Street and check out some bands playing there. Romancing the Pain will be opening for the Ritalin Kids on March 12 at 7 p.m. At Rexʼs Bar on March 5, Lungfish will be playing. Grab some friends and check out all of West Chesterʼs great restaurants like Kildareʼs, Iron Hill Brewery, Vincentʼs, Coyote, Barnabyʼs, or Turkʼs Head Inn. At Vincentʼs you can enjoy good food and listen to live jazz and blues music.

Planning day trips? Check out Longwood Gardens, Brandywine River Museum or the Barnes Foundation beforeit moves. The Barnes Foundation is an amazing collection of art by renowned artists displayed inside an estate. Drive up to Lancaster for the day, shop at the outlets there, and ride the Strasburg Railroad. Take the train into Philadelphia with some friends and stay over for the night. Try some tango with the Philadelphia Argentine Tango in Elkins Park from 6 p.m.-9:30 p.m. on March 5. From March 6-13, go see the flower show inPhiladelphia.

At the Philadelphia Museum of Art on Fridays from 5 p.m. – 8:45 p.m. admire the art and hear some great jazz and international bands while chatting with pals. The Philadelphia 76ers play throughout the week, so go support the team as they compete against Cleveland, Charlotte, and Golden State. Make sure to see the newest addition to the team, Chris Webber, when you attend the game.

Atlantic City is a great getaway for those who are 21 as well as those that arenʼt. Throughout the week there are comedy shows and concerts to keep the masses entertained. Tony Danza will be in town on Saturday, March 5 at 9 p.m. Try your hands at the tables if you of age to gamble, and try not to lose all of your money during your short getaway.

New York City is always a busy city to be in. Take the train or the drive to the city, where the possibilites of what to do are endless of what to do. There are many Broadway plays that are running this time of year. The nightlife is always alive in NYC and there are a variety of dance clubs, jazz clubs, bars, and under 21 places to go to at night.

Even if you are not going away on a fancy vacation to an exotic island, there are plenty of fun activities close by. Philadelphia, Atlantic City, and New York City are all great places to visit even if only or the day. So donʼt feel bad about staying home, get up and have fun.
